It formally defines the signals connecting between a dte data terminal equipment such as a computer terminal, and a dce data circuitterminating equipment or data communication equipment, such as a modem. Below is the example of interfacing between arduino uno and pc via hc05 bluetooth module. I decided to share it with rarduino in case anyone is interested in such things awhile back i took a shot at making a protoboard module for a max232 in such a way that i. The l led is on the arduino directly behind the usb connection 1. Directly plug the db9 connector your pc then you can communicate with the microcontrollers using the serial port. A general purpose software serial tutorial can be found here materials needed. If there is a need to serially communication over a longer distance consider using rs485 instead. This projects build around popular max232 level shifter ic to do the level shifting voltage between 5. Arduino rs232 to ttl converter with db9 max202 dfrobot. Using max3232 just gave no output at all tried swapping tx and rx. I tried the program out and liked it enough that ive documented my max232 prototyping module with it.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Arduino uno faq theres so many arduinos out there, it may get a little confusing. This ic is used to convert ttlcmos logic levels to rs232 logic levels during the process of serial communication.
Tutorial modbus rtu arduino uno port serial rs232 youtube. The ics all function the same and nearly all have the same pinout. The max232 chip is given a 5v source from the arduino uno with 1uf aluminum electrolytic capacitors ive made sure the polarity is. It is used to convert a serial signal from ttl to rs232c standard and vice versa by means of a builtin voltage generator. Project how to use max232 to communicate between a pic and a pc august 15, 2015 by jens christoffersen this is one simple way to control a led, fan, relay or. I have an arduino mega with an maxbotix mb7066 sonar attached, the sonar has the ability to send serial data with its reading. Your contribution will go a long way in helping us. We wanted to clarify for people some of the changes in the latest version. The only extra item is a malemale adapter between the reader and max232. This ic is widely used in rs232 communication systems in which the conversion of voltage level is required to make ttl devices to be compatible with pc serial port and vice versa.
You can find arduino, raspberry pi, sensors and everything you may need. General description the max481, max483, max485, max487max491, and max1487 are lowpower transceivers for rs485 and rs422 communication. You must connect the caps at pin 2 and pin 6 to ground as described in. Interfacing of arduino with glcd the engineering projects. I have gsm modem that has max232 interface for rxtxgnd on three pins. A couple of max485 ics can facilitate rs485 arduino communications over that longer distance two max485 ics connected together will take rs232. Tutorials for arduino serviceteam this version of our tutorials in english language is a new one april 2016.
By processing, i mean the programming language to communicate between the arduino and the laptop, since, if i am using the standard serial library, i will not be able to communicate between the arduino and the laptop. On this post it is showed how to connect a max3232 to an mduino plc family. Description this project provides you a simple and easy solution to connect convert your microcontroller inputoutput to be connected to the serial port of the computer. Uart universal asynchronous receiver and transmitter. I have done this not with an arduino, but with something similar recently. Beginnerkitforarduino beginner kit for arduino tutorial. How to use rs485 ttl modbus arduino controller module part 22 wire up solar duration. The softwareserial library has been developed to allow serial communication to take place on the other digital pins of your boards, using software to replicate the functionality of the. Everyone says max232 just like they say kleenex or coke. I tried it out while powering from a usb cable that came with it, as well as from the arduino both ways give the same result. The universal asynchronous receivertransmitter uart controller is the key component of the serial communications subsystem of a computer.
The eeprom available on an arduino uno is 512 bytes of memory. This project is a rs232 interface board based on max232 ic. Eventually i will create a mini token ring computer max232 arduino 1 arduino 2 max232 computer however, that is step 2. The rs232 standard was first introduced in 1962 by the radio sector of the eia. For arduino, please also note that there is already a uart2usb connection, you just need this module if. Beginning embedded electronics 4 sparkfun electronics. Max3232 has a two lines of rs232 communication and their respective two channels of ttl and also power supply pins 35,5vgnd. Arduino and genuino boards have built in support for serial communication on pins 0 and 1, but what if you need more serial ports. This chip contains charge pumps which pumps the voltage to the desired level. Rs485 arduino communications microcontroller electronics.
Common ground is connected and tried connection and disconnecting vcc of the board and still no output. Anyways, lets get back to our todays tutorial and interface arduino glcd in proteus isis. First of all, you can download the proteus simulation and arduino code for interfacing of arduino with glcd, by clicking the below button. It consists of a circuit board, which can be programed referred to as a microcontroller and a readymade software called arduino ide integrated. Building a serial port board with the max232 device. Rs232 module tutorial for arduino, raspberry pi and intel galileo. I have a functioning max232 based board running i know it works because when i short rxtx with it open in minicom it will spit my data back to me anyway, i need to hook it up to my arduino diecimilia. The rs232 shield integrates db9 connectors female that provide connection to various devices with rs232 interface. The 24lc256, as the last 3 digits imply, gives an additional 256 kilobits of eeprom to an arduino micrcontroller. The much better alternative is to skip the rs232 serial port and go straight to arduino voltage levels with a usbtottl cable. In this tutorial you will learn how to communicate with a computer using a max3323 single channel rs232 driverreceiver and a software serial connection on the arduino. About the tutorial arduino is a prototype platform opensource based on an easytouse hardware and software.
The max232 board features a builtin circuit max232 used to perform necessary adjustment. The uart takes bytes of data and transmits the individual bits in a sequential fashion. Uart is also a common integrated feature in most microcontrollers. Max232 is a widely known ic used for establishing serial communication between microcontrollers and personal computers pc. In this tutorial, were going to build a serial port that can connect your pics tx and rx pins to your pc or other hardware using a max232 chip. There are two connectors provided on the max232 board. So adding 24lc256 chip for eeprom expansion is a significant one. How to use a max232 with arduino based plc arduino based. Find file copy path fetching contributors cannot retrieve contributors at this time. Rs232 module tutorial for arduino, raspberry pi and intel. Each receiver converts tiaeia232f inputs to 5v ttlcmos levels. The original dtes data terminal equipment were electromechanical teletypewriters, and the original dces data circuitterminating equipment were. Electropeak provide all electronics and robotics parts you need in your projects.
Rs232 to ttl converter module max3232 communication. For at mode use to change the default setting or etc, please refer to this link modify the hc05 bluetooth module defaults using at commands. Building a serial port board with the max232 device just. In telecommunications, rs232 is a standard for serial communication transmission of data. Max232 datasheet, max232 pdf, max232 data sheet, max232 manual, max232 pdf, max232, datenblatt, electronics max232, alldatasheet, free, datasheet, datasheets, data. It is applicable to a variety of platforms including arduino avr arm. There are various ways for two arduinos to communicate information. The max232 device is a dual driverreceiver that includes a capacitive voltage generator to supply tiaeia232f voltage levels from a single 5v supply. For this use one dedicated serial port of arduino ie. The second problem was the sp3232 will not work as pictured and described in this tutorial. Contribute to dfrobotbeginner kitforarduino development by creating an account on github. We will use the two words interchangeably in this book.
757 1010 1598 1340 1092 139 1109 1183 1598 1013 1649 1610 518 1348 8 618 1143 46 231 1155 804 383 666 359 1233 1559 479 887 1457 1004 1292 106 889 541 358 510 1017 746 177 704 1114 267 31 1493 560